BARBY VILLAGE HALL

Charity overview
Activities - how the charity spends its money
The provision of a village hall with a stage, kitchen and 2 other rooms for the use of the local community and others for social, sporting and educational activities. The second room is on continual hire to 'Pre-school' this arrangement has made the main hall available for further hiring to the village and this has been taken up to the benefit of the village.

Governing document
It is not the full text of the charity's governing document.
CONVEYANCE DATED 11TH JANUARY 1952
Charitable objects
FOR THE PURPOSES OF PHYSICAL AND MENTAL TRAINING AND RECREATION AND SOCIAL, MORAL AND INTELLECTUAL DEVELOPMENT THROUGH THE MEDIUM OF READING AND RECREATION ROOMS, LIBRARY, LECTURES, CLASSES, RECREATIONS AND ENTERTAINMENTS OR OTHERWISE AS MAY BE FOUND EXPEDIENT FOR THE BENEFIT O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E PARISH OF BARBY AND ITS IMMEDIATE VICINITY WITHOUT DISTINCTION OF SEX OR OF POLITICAL, RELIGIOUS OR OTHER OPINIONS.
Area of benefit
PARISH OF BARBY AND ITS IMMEDIATE VICINITY
